Correction

After publication of this work [1], we noted that Adam Quinn was inadvertently left off of the author list. The full list of authors has now been added and the Authors’ contributions and the Competing interest section have been appropriately modified. We also failed to acknowledge the funding sources that supported this work, which we have added to the acknowledgements section.
